http://baike.baidu.com/link?url=mU41JFjZzOb3R5crQFCNdocT5ovAswcoIqL2A4U6O5Re_U0-HIYndHG0vSKwc6HbptvHdK-6bmZfZV7ukHCpPa

因为协议数据单元的包头和包尾的长度是固定的,MTU越大,则一个协议数据单元的承载的有效数据就越长,通信效率也越高。MTU越大,传送相同的用户数据所需的数据包个数也越低。

MTU也不是越大越好,因为MTU越大, 传送一个数据包的延迟也越大;并且MTU越大,数据包中 bit位发生错误的概率也越大。
MTU越大,通信效率越高而传输延迟增大,所以要权衡通信效率和传输延迟选择合适的MTU。

http://blog.csdn.net/yusiguyuan/article/details/22785927

二、最大传输单元MTU
      最大传输单元(Maximum Transmission Unit,MTU)是指一种通信协议的某一层上面所能通过的最大数据包大小(以字节为单位)。

     如果在IP层要传输一个数据报比链路层的MTU还大,那么IP层就会对这个数据报进行分片。一个数据报会被分为若干片,每个分片的大小都小于或者等于链路层的MTU值。当同一网络上的主机互相进行通信时,该网络的MTU对通信双方非常重要。但当主机间要通过很多网络才能通信时,对通信双方最重要的是通信路径中最小的MTU,因为在通信路径上不同网络的链路层MTU不同。通信路径中最小的MTU被称为路径MTU。
     网络中一些常见链路层协议MTU的缺省数值如下:
    • FDDI协议:4352字节
    • 以太网(Ethernet)协议:1500字节
    • PPPoE(ADSL)协议:1492字节
    • X.25协议(Dial Up/Modem):576字节
    • Point-to-Point:4470字节

最新文章

  1. 实现css两端对齐
  2. 转载:如何让spring mvc web应用启动时就执行
  3. sharepoint 2013 文件“/_controltemplates/SPMRB/AllStatBookingsForm.ascx”不存在
  4. Properties类的用法
  5. 基于OpenDaylight和Mininet的试验床平台搭建
  6. c++常见输入方法[持续更新]
  7. PHP版本中的VC6,VC9,VC11,TS,NTS区别
  8. 380. Insert Delete GetRandom O(1)
  9. PHP中字符串类型与数值类型混合计算
  10. 查询DB中每个表占用的空间大小
  11. Principle使用教程
  12. 读Zepto源码之代码结构
  13. arcgis api for js入门开发系列十二地图打印(GP服务)
  14. 权限的分类(shiro项目中来的五)
  15. 基于Ocelot的gRpcHttp网关
  16. java_GC
  17. ASP.NET MVC 4 (十二) Web API
  18. "当前不会命中断点,没有与此行关联的可执行代码"可能和"断点位置不准确"有关
  19. Java 原始类型JComboBox的成员JComboBox(E())的调用 未经过检查
  20. windows多线程(九) PV原语分析同步问题

热门文章

  1. [转]Support Composite Key in ASP.NET Web API OData
  2. 使用 Flask 框架写用户登录功能的Demo时碰到的各种坑(一)——创建应用
  3. js post跳转
  4. Centos 7 ip地址
  5. SSM框架文件远程服务器下载
  6. springboot的依赖注入报null的问题
  7. eclipse 查看源码 source not found
  8. The formal parameters of the method
  9. Python爬虫教程-06-爬虫实现百度翻译(requests)
  10. Python爬虫教程-01-爬虫介绍